For Ed Sheeran, the club may not be the best place, but India certainly seems to be. Following his 2024 Mumbai concert, the English singer-songwriter is back with his + – = ÷ x Tour to India in 2025, spanning shows in Pune, Hyderabad, Chennai, Bengaluru, Shillong and Delhi NCR

The six-city India tour kicks off with a concert in Pune on January 30 at Yash Lawns followed by the concert in Hyderabad on February 2 at Ramoji Film City. On February 5, Sheeran heads to Chennai to perform at the YMCA grounds and then at Bengaluru on February 8 at NICE grounds. Concerts in Shillong on February 12 at JN Stadium and in Delhi NCR on February 15 at the Leisure Valley Ground are also scheduled. The tour in India is promoted by AEG Presents Asia and BookMyShow Live, the live entertainment experiential division of BookMyShow.

India has been a favoured destination for the four-time Grammy award winning artiste. His 2024 Mumbai show in March was his third concert in the country following concerts in 2015 and 2017. In Mumbai this year, he treated the crowds to a range of his love ballads and faster numbers including ‘Shape of you’, ‘Thinking out loud’, ‘Galway girl’ and ‘Perfect’, and also brought Punjabi singer Diljit Dosanjh onstage for a surprise collaboration.
As part of the Mathematics tour, Sheeran will also be performing in Bhutan and West Asia apart from his concerts in India from January to May 2025. Since its launch in Dublin in 2022, the singer has performed over 134 concerts.
